LIMITED FACSIMILE EDITION OF A MASTERPIECE OF THE TYPOGRAPHICAL ARTS BODONI'S MANUALE TIPOGRAFICO. Printer for the Duke of Parma Bodoni's manual was the culmination of more than four decades of work and is one of the age of printing's greatest typographical achievements. It is comprised of 291 roman and italic typefaces along with samples of Russian Greek and many other types. Presso La Vedova [The Holland Press] hardcover

Ex libris Albert Paul Marin Adrien Storm de Grave 1878-1952 lieutenant de cavalerie ritmestre. <br/><br/>This is one of several panoramic costume cavalcades which depict the Leidsche Studenten Corps re-enacting historical sights. In this case it is a parade of personages from the foundation of Leyden University in 1574 to its 310th anniversary in 1884 in 223 figures by Gerardus J. Bos. P. Somerwil hardcover

He attended Oklahoma A & M College and the University of Oklahoma. During World War II he enlisted in the Army and was awarded the Silver Star the Bronze Star and the Purple Heart after being severely injured during a raid behind German lines. As a journalist he has worked for newspapers in Oklahoma and for UPI. He has been a political reporter in Santa Fe a professor of journalism and chair of the journalism department at the University of New Mexico and assistant to the president of that university. The American Southwest and its landscape and peoples particularly the Navajo are the focus for many of his mysteries.
